He needed a home, so he was saddled with a mortgage. He needed cars to get to and from work, and of course, those things led to needing other things, like fuel, maintenance costs, insurance, electricity, and much more. Then an unexpected divorce shattered his world and made him take stock of the life he was living. Was this the kind of life he wanted?

So, Roger bought a small seaworthy sailing vessel, quit his job, and took off to see what he could find. His dream was to learn about different cultures. He visited many South Pacific Islands and countries like New Zealand, where a tragedy struck. He continued onward to Australia, the Soloman Islands, Papua New Guinea, and Thailand. Then after returning home to look after his elderly parents, he now lives in the Republic of Panama.

Roger is also the producer of the short film about his voyage entitled, Melanesian Adventure, now available on youtube.com. He also wrote a book on how to live this type of lifestyle, anchoring, storms, and dealing with the unexpected, etc., entitled: Plot Your Course to Adventure, How to be a Successful Cruiser.
